How to Grow Thai Peppers: Bird’s Eye, Prik Kee Noo, and Other Hot Thai Chilies—from Seed to Harvest

Thai peppers produce hundreds of pods—if you know the summer heat rule most guides skip. Complete guide: Bird’s Eye, Prik Kee Noo, and other hot Thai chilies.

“Thai pepper” covers more territory than most gardeners expect. What the seed packet calls a Thai chili might be Prik Kee Noo—the pea-sized Bird’s Eye variety used in Thai curries—or a Thai Dragon with longer pods and a slightly different growing habit. Getting clear on which you have, and understanding one counterintuitive rule about summer heat, makes the difference between a plant loaded with hundreds of pods and one that drops every flower in July.

This guide covers which Thai pepper type suits your goals, how to start seeds correctly, and the one piece of advice most growing guides miss: why Thai peppers refuse to set fruit in peak summer heat, and exactly what to do about it. Thai Pepper Varieties: What You’re Actually Growing

Most seed packets labeled “Thai pepper” contain one of four or five distinct types that behave differently in the garden. Knowing which you have—and which you want—changes how you grow them.

Prik Kee Noo (Bird’s Eye Chili) is the most authentic and most intensely hot Thai variety. The name translates roughly as “mouse-dropping chili,” which tells you something about the size: pods reach just 1–1.5 inches, point upward, and pack 50,000–100,000 Scoville Heat Units (SHU). Most sources classify Bird’s Eye as Capsicum annuum, though some seed vendors sell C. frutescens variants under the same common name. The C. frutescens types tend to be true short-lived perennials rather than annuals—worth clarifying before you buy if overwintering matters to you.

Thai Dragon and Thai Hot are C. annuum types with slightly longer pods (2–3 inches, pendant-style) in the same heat range. They’re the most reliably available in North American seed catalogs and dry exceptionally well.

Prik Jinda is a C. annuum with bright, sharp heat and a mild floral undertone. Prik Chee Fah (Spur Chili) runs noticeably milder—generally around 15,000–30,000 SHU by most accounts—with longer, more slender pods. It’s the variety when you want Thai flavor without the full fire.

For most US gardeners, Thai Hot or Prik Kee Noo is the right starting point. Both grow to 18–30 inches tall and are compact enough for 5-gallon containers.

Starting From Seed

Thai peppers need a long growing season—start seeds indoors 8–10 weeks before your last frost date. Anything shorter risks transplanting plants that aren’t ready to fruit.

Germination depends heavily on temperature. Aim for 80–85°F soil temperature using a heat mat; at that range, sprouts appear in 10–20 days. Drop below 70°F and germination slows dramatically or stalls. Sow seeds ¼ inch deep in a quality starting mix, cover with a humidity dome or plastic wrap until sprouts emerge, then remove. Adequate light is the next bottleneck. A south-facing window in early spring provides inconsistent light; seedlings grown that way tend to be leggy. Grow lights at 14–16 hours per day keep seedlings compact and ready for transplanting.

After two to three sets of true leaves appear, pot up to 3-inch cells. Many growers remove the first flower bud that forms at the fork in the stem—called the crown flower. This redirects energy into root and branch development rather than an early pod that won’t mature in time. Larger, better-established plants at transplant time more than compensate for the delay.

Transplanting and Soil

Wait until soil temperature reaches 65°F before transplanting. Below that threshold, pepper roots barely function—plants that go out too early just sit pale and stunted until nighttime temperatures finally rise. A $10 soil thermometer removes the guesswork.

Thai peppers want well-drained, loamy soil at pH 6.0–6.5. Work in a 2-inch layer of compost and a pre-plant balanced fertilizer (10-10-10 or 12-10-5) before transplanting. Avoid clay-heavy soils; waterlogged roots are a direct path to Pythium root rot.

Spacing: 12 inches between plants in-ground. For containers, use one plant per 5-gallon pot at minimum—Thai types are compact but still need airflow to prevent fungal issues. The container-growing guide for peppers covers pot selection and irrigation in detail.

Zone-based transplant timing (approximate):

  • Zone 5–6: late May to early June
  • Zone 7: mid to late April
  • Zone 8–9: late March to mid-April

The Heat Paradox: Why Thai Pepper Flowers Drop in Summer

Thai peppers thrive in warm conditions but have strict temperature limits for fruit set. Flower abortion happens when nights fall below 55°F or days exceed 90°F. The mechanism is more specific than simple stress: high-temperature regimes disrupt pollen carbohydrate metabolism. Sucrose and starch accumulate abnormally inside the pollen grain, preventing germination even when the flower looks completely healthy at the moment it opens. CO2 can partially restore pollen germination by normalizing carbohydrate metabolism—evidence that the damage is biochemical rather than structural.

The practical result: in zones 6–8, expect a distinct pause in fruit set during July and August heat waves. Flowers form and drop before pollination completes. The plant isn’t failing—it’s responding to conditions that would produce empty or abortive fruit.

What to do during heat waves:

  • Apply 30–40% shade cloth during peak afternoon hours (noon to 4 PM)
  • Water deeply in the morning to cool the root zone; avoid evening watering
  • Stop fertilizing during peak heat—nitrogen at this stage pushes foliage, not flower retention
  • Wait. When daytime temperatures moderate below 88°F and nights stay above 58°F, flowering resumes reliably

This explains why Thai peppers in southern zones often produce most heavily in late August through October rather than mid-summer—the heat paradox resolves once the worst heat passes.

Watering, Fertilizing, and Making Your Thai Peppers Hotter

Watering: Aim for 1–2 inches per week, applied deeply and infrequently rather than shallowly and daily. Inconsistent wet-dry cycles impair calcium transport within the plant, leading to blossom end rot—a calcium deficiency in the fruit even when soil calcium levels are adequate. Mulch around plants with 2–3 inches of straw or shredded leaves to buffer soil moisture and temperature.

Fertilizing: After pre-plant balanced fertilizer, side-dress nitrogen at 4 weeks and again at 8 weeks after transplanting: roughly ¼ tablespoon of 21-0-0 per plant, placed 6 inches from the stem and watered in. Stop heavy nitrogen applications once plants are actively flowering—excess nitrogen produces dense foliage at the expense of flowers and fruit. Making them hotter: Controlled mild water stress during the final ripening stage can increase capsaicin concentration. Research shows that moderate drought upregulates the capsaicin biosynthesis genes, increasing pungency in the developing pods. The practical application: reduce watering slightly during the last 2–3 weeks before harvest (let the top inch of soil dry between waterings), but don’t let plants wilt. Severe drought during pod formation has the opposite effect—it disrupts the biosynthesis pathway at a critical stage and can actually decrease heat levels.

Pests, Diseases, and a Diagnostic Table

Thai peppers are reasonably resilient, but a handful of problems appear reliably. Aphids cluster on new growth and undersides of leaves—they’re also vectors for cucumber mosaic virus, which is why early control matters. Spider mites flare during hot, dry periods; hose down undersides of leaves and increase humidity to disrupt them. Use insecticidal soap or neem oil for aphids and mites; B.t. (Bacillus thuringiensis) or spinosad for caterpillars. The pepper problems guide covers disease identification in more detail.

Harvest, Storage, and Overwintering

Thai peppers are ready at green-ripe stage—full-sized, firm pods—or left to turn fully red. Picking green pushes the plant to produce more pods; red pods carry deeper flavor and maximum capsaicin. From transplant, expect first harvestable pods in 70–90 days for Thai annuals; C. frutescens Prik Kee Noo types often run 90–100 days to full color. A well-grown plant can yield 200–400 pods over a season.

Always cut stems with snips or scissors rather than pulling—Thai pepper branches are brittle and snap at the main stem under hand pressure.

Storage options:

  • Fresh: refrigerate up to 2 weeks
  • Frozen: freeze whole or sliced, up to 6 months; cook directly from frozen
  • Dried: string pods and hang in a warm, ventilated spot for 3–4 weeks; store in an airtight jar up to 1 year

Overwintering: In zones 9–11, C. frutescens types are short-lived perennials and can stay outdoors year-round. Elsewhere, bring containers inside before first frost: cut plants back by one-third, remove remaining fruit, move to a spot with bright indirect light at 55–65°F, and water very sparingly (once every 2–3 weeks) through winter. Resume normal watering when new growth appears in spring. Overwintered plants typically flower 3–4 weeks earlier than fresh-started seedlings and often produce heavier second-year crops.

Frequently Asked Questions

How long do Thai peppers take to produce from transplant?

Most Thai annuals (Thai Hot, Thai Dragon) produce harvestable green pods 70–90 days after transplanting. C. frutescens varieties like true Prik Kee Noo often take 90–100 days to reach full red color.

Can I grow Thai peppers indoors year-round?

Yes, with sufficient light. Thai peppers need at least 8–10 hours of direct or grow-light equivalent daily to flower and fruit indoors. Hand-pollinate by gently shaking plants or using a small brush on open flowers, since indoor conditions lack wind and pollinators.

Why are my Thai pepper plants flowering but not setting fruit?

The most common cause in summer is the heat paradox: daytime temperatures above 90°F disrupt pollen viability. Check temperatures, add afternoon shade cloth, and wait—fruiting resumes when conditions moderate. If temperatures are fine, check for thrips damage on flowers, which also prevents fruit set.

Are Thai peppers perennial?

C. frutescens types (including some Prik Kee Noo) are short-lived perennials and persist outdoors in zones 9–11. C. annuum types (Thai Dragon, Thai Hot) are annuals but can be overwintered indoors in any zone by bringing containers inside before frost.
